sorry to hear about your pains, i know the feeling. i just had a diagnostic lap(may 7) for what my dr thought may have been an internal hernia, turns out i had intussuseption and adhesions. i was having stomach pains for 3 weeks prior to having the diag. lap surgery. i was getting the pains sometimes after eating and sometimes not, the pains would just come on all of a sudden. i had a ct scan, normal, blood work normal. i had an egd(endoscopy) about 7 months ago, normal. my dr ruled out things with diagnostic tests, but the pain got so severe one day it brought me to the er. the er dr told me it was ibs and sent me home. when i followed up with my dr he wanted to to the diagnostic lap to see what was really going on inside. good thing he did. i hope you get some answers soon. i know how frustrating it is to have these pains and have test come back normal. i'll pray for you and please let me know how you do.

Just a little advice from somebody that has been there. When you first have it reversed, it will be easy not to go back to your old ways. It doesn't take very long to get old habits back. When I start to emotional eat, I remember all that I went through to lose weight. You may not have the "tool" anymore, but let the memory of it help you in your journey.
